STC, Mobily, Zain Launches eSIM Services in Saudi Arabia

eSIM Service Launched in Saudi Arabia

The major telecom companies in Saudi Arabia, STC, Mobily and Zain launches the electronic SIM card (eSIM) as the latest generation of chipset technology and most user-friendly, providing many unique high-efficiency features.

STC and Mobily reportedly launched the service while Zain KSA announced the launch of the electronic SIM card (eSIM) on Monday (April 13)

What is eSIM?.

An eSIM is a SIM-card that is embedded in the mobile device. The SIM stores all information that is necessary to identify and authenticate the mobile subscriber. An eSIM will come in the form of an integrated SIM chip that cannot and need not be removed from a device. eSIM enables you to activate prepaid or postpaid plans without using a physical SIM card.

One of the main advantages of eSIM is that it enables users to change the operator remotely, straight from their phone, without having to acquire a new SIM card. It also allows people to store multiple profiles on a single device, effectively having two or more numbers, and switch between them at ease.

This new feature is available on several devices, including the latest iPhone Xs, in addition to the latest devices by Samsung and Huawei, such as Samsung S20 and Huawei P40.

Activation of eSIM

Activation of eSIM is simple, follow the steps below. (for iPhone)

  • Go to Settings > Cellular.
  • Tap Add Cellular Plan.
  • Use your iPhone camera to scan the QR code.

If you’re asked to enter a confirmation code to activate the eSIM, enter the number provided with the QR code.

Cost of eSIM

eSIM costs around SR 50 however, as an introductory offer, operators offer this service free of charge for a limited period of time.
